(This might be in the wrong forum - please move if it is) I have bought into Dropzone Commander from Hawk Wargames and, naturally, turned to WWG for a gaming table WWG don't do 10mm, but I understand from the scaling thread a 40% reduction or thereabouts will do the job. I will be going with 42%, as that reduces 6" tiles to 2.5" almost exactly. I have bought Mayhem Streets of Legend, and am planning a slightly modular layout (if "I am planning" makes you want to stop reading, I do have a track record of actually completing these builds - ). The modular layout will be four square base-boards of 22.5" each. Each board will have a 90deg rotational symmetry so that I should have a lot of options despite only having four base-boards. The question is, what other sets would be worth looking at beyond Streets of Legend? Mayhem Services has scrubland and blended tiles, which are ideal. I have Streets of Titan for some futuristic looking bits. Anything else? I would prefer 6" base tiles, but since I am scaling I can probably work with other sets. Is there a transition set from Hinterland to Streets of Mayhem? Would be good to get an edge-of-town area in there if I can. (note: I don't need buildings, just ground tiles etc) |

Alright - quick update. I have 8 sheets of 22.5" square 3mm hardboard from B&Q (£5) and 36 sets of different 7.5" square PDFs for printing. Here is a sample: Once I get all 36 printed out, I will have my 45" square gaming board. I have made 6 buildings so far, but from looking at the rulebook I need around 18! |
